Travel alerts and safety updates are essential for anyone planning international or regional travel. Governments, international organizations, and security agencies regularly issue advisories to inform travelers about potential risks, including political unrest, natural disasters, health emergencies, and security threats. These alerts help travelers make informed and responsible decisions.
In today’s interconnected world, situations can change rapidly. Timely travel safety information plays a critical role in protecting lives and reducing travel-related risks.


“Many countries issue official travel advisories to guide citizens about destinations that may pose safety concerns.”
These advisories can include warnings related to crime, terrorism, civil unrest, or unstable political situations. Travel news closely follows such announcements to ensure travelers are aware of current risks.
Understanding government advisories allows travelers to plan better, avoid dangerous areas, and take necessary precautions when traveling abroad.
Natural disasters such as earthquakes, floods, wildfires, and extreme weather events can severely disrupt travel plans and pose serious safety risks. Travel alerts provide critical information about affected regions, airport closures, evacuations, and emergency responses.
Accurate reporting during emergencies helps travelers stay safe and respond quickly to changing conditions.
Health risks, including disease outbreaks and public health emergencies, are a key part of travel safety reporting. Alerts may also cover transportation-related risks such as airline disruptions, airport security issues, or infrastructure failures.
By staying updated on these risks, travelers can take preventive measures and adjust travel plans accordingly.
Travel alerts and safety updates protect travelers and support global mobility. Reliable information reduces confusion, prevents unnecessary danger, and promotes responsible travel behavior.
In a globalized world, travel safety news is not just about travel — it is about public safety, awareness, and preparedness.
